ntg-context - mailing list for ConTeXt users
 help / color / mirror / Atom feed
* issue with page numbering
@ 2019-05-08 18:14 Pablo Rodriguez
  2019-05-08 19:28 ` Wolfgang Schuster
  0 siblings, 1 reply; 3+ messages in thread
From: Pablo Rodriguez @ 2019-05-08 18:14 UTC (permalink / raw)
  To: mailing list for ConTeXt users

Dear list,

inspired by strc-pag.mkiv, I have the following sample:

    \setuppagenumbering[alternative=doublesided]
    \setupsubpagenumber[way=bychapter]
    \starttext
    \dorecurse{5}{\startchapter[title=My Chapter]
    \userpagenumber/\lastuserpagenumber---
    \subpagenumber/\lastsubpagenumber
    \stopchapter}
    \stoptext

I need that chapters start on an odd page.

Is there any way to avoid that \lastsubpagenumber counts the blank page
that might be placed among two chapters?

Many thanks for your help,

Pablo
--
http://www.ousia.tk
___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
archive  : https://bitbucket.org/phg/context-mirror/commits/
wiki     : http://contextgarden.net
___________________________________________________________________________________

^ permalink raw reply	[flat|nested] 3+ messages in thread

* Re: issue with page numbering
  2019-05-08 18:14 issue with page numbering Pablo Rodriguez
@ 2019-05-08 19:28 ` Wolfgang Schuster
  2019-05-08 20:03   ` Pablo Rodriguez
  0 siblings, 1 reply; 3+ messages in thread
From: Wolfgang Schuster @ 2019-05-08 19:28 UTC (permalink / raw)
  To: mailing list for ConTeXt users, Pablo Rodriguez



Pablo Rodriguez schrieb am 08.05.2019 um 20:14:
> Dear list,
>
> inspired by strc-pag.mkiv, I have the following sample:
>
>      \setuppagenumbering[alternative=doublesided]
>      \setupsubpagenumber[way=bychapter]
>      \starttext
>      \dorecurse{5}{\startchapter[title=My Chapter]
>      \userpagenumber/\lastuserpagenumber---
>      \subpagenumber/\lastsubpagenumber
>      \stopchapter}
>      \stoptext
>
> I need that chapters start on an odd page.
>
> Is there any way to avoid that \lastsubpagenumber counts the blank page
> that might be placed among two chapters?
You have to reset the subpage counter at the end of each chapter.

\startsetups [chapter:after]
   \page
   \resetsubpagenumber
\stopsetups

\setuphead
   [chapter]
   [aftersection=\directsetup{chapter:after}]

Wolfgang

___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
archive  : https://bitbucket.org/phg/context-mirror/commits/
wiki     : http://contextgarden.net
___________________________________________________________________________________

^ permalink raw reply	[flat|nested] 3+ messages in thread

* Re: issue with page numbering
  2019-05-08 19:28 ` Wolfgang Schuster
@ 2019-05-08 20:03   ` Pablo Rodriguez
  0 siblings, 0 replies; 3+ messages in thread
From: Pablo Rodriguez @ 2019-05-08 20:03 UTC (permalink / raw)
  To: ntg-context

On 5/8/19 9:28 PM, Wolfgang Schuster wrote:
> [...]
>> Is there any way to avoid that \lastsubpagenumber counts the blank page
>> that might be placed among two chapters?
> You have to reset the subpage counter at the end of each chapter.
>
> \startsetups [chapter:after]
>    \page
>    \resetsubpagenumber
> \stopsetups
>
> \setuphead
>    [chapter]
>    [aftersection=\directsetup{chapter:after}]

Many thanks for your fast reply, Wolfgang.

It works perfectly fine. It doesn’t work in my real document, but it
took me a while to realize that I was using \chapter instead of
\startchapter...\stopchapter.

Time to get a break...

Many thanks for your help,

Pablo
--
http://www.ousia.tk
___________________________________________________________________________________
If your question is of interest to others as well, please add an entry to the Wiki!

ma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context
webpage  : http://www.pragma-ade.nl / http://context.aanhet.net
archive  : https://bitbucket.org/phg/context-mirror/commits/
wiki     : http://contextgarden.net
___________________________________________________________________________________

^ permalink raw reply	[flat|nested] 3+ messages in thread

end of thread, other threads:[~2019-05-08 20:03 UTC | newest]

Thread overview: 3+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2019-05-08 18:14 issue with page numbering Pablo Rodriguez
2019-05-08 19:28 ` Wolfgang Schuster
2019-05-08 20:03   ` Pablo Rodriguez

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).